
In the heart of Pizzo Calabro, a few steps from the panoramic square, the Church of Purgatory is one of the town's most unusual and evocative places. Also known as the "Church of the Dead", it preserves history, sacred art and a 17th-century crypt that tells a hidden, intense side of Calabrian religious tradition.
The Church of Purgatory, together with the Oratory of the Archconfraternity of Maria SS. delle Grazie, forms a religious complex unlike any other in Pizzo Calabro. The building is also known as the "Church of the Dead" because it was once linked to the commemoration of the departed on 2 November, before modern cemeteries existed. The church was founded in 1651 by the class of sailors and fishermen and still preserves a strong connection with the town's popular and religious history. Inside you'll find stuccoes, sacred furnishings, solid walnut stalls of local craftsmanship, an 18th-century organ and works by artists tied to the area, including Carmelo Zimatore, Diego Grillo and Brunetto Aloi. The façade is enriched by Della Robbia-style ceramics, created by Pizzo-born artist Giovanni Curatolo. The most singular element, however, is the crypt, discovered by chance in 1973 during repaving work. It is accessed from the sacristy through a trapdoor and a steep stairway. Inside lies a drainage tomb of the Pasqualini friars, dating back to the 17th century, carved into the rock and built in the shape of a cylindrical tower. A striking place, not suited to the most easily impressed visitors, but capable of telling an authentic and little-known page of the spirituality and ancient funeral practices of the territory.
